Tony Hawk's Pro Skater 2 is the second installment in the iconic franchise that portrays the fun and excitement world of skating, as seen through the eyes of an ambitious young skater. Just like in the first title, the main purpose of the game is to give you the opportunity to try out insane skateboard tricks without putting yourself in harm's way, as well as have some fun along the way.
Since the original release was so well received by the fans, there weren't a lot of things that needed to be changed, which is why this sequel does not really emphasize on that. Naturally, some of the mechanics have been improved and everything runs a bit smoother now, but the basics have remained largely the same. In essence, the purpose of the game was to provide the players with new content, as well as new tricks and possibilities to extend the fun.
Another aspect that needed a bit of refining was the control scheme, since the stunts are rather tricky to execute if the controls are not responsive. This time around, the developers made sure that the skater responds to your input as accurately as possible, thus making the entire experience more satisfying. The large collection of new courts also allows for far crazier tricks, which may cause some pretty painful falls as well.
Although the graphics are not exactly essential in a title like this, good level design and decent texturing is always a welcomed sight. However, the character animation is of utmost importance, because the stunts need to look as real as possible in order to make the experience worthwhile. Naturally, whenever a tricks goes sour, the falling animations are incredibly fun as well, although rather painful to watch at first.
In the end, Tony Hawk's Pro Skater 2 is definitely a refined product and a worthy sequel, thanks to the variety of improvements and the massive additions when it comes to content. There are always more things to do and the replayability is through the roof.
